>>> Is it possible to generate some kind of difference output between a data
>>> file and one of its backups? I'm trying to find an entry error and it
>>> would be ideal if I could make a diff.
>>
>> If you're not saving to an SQL database backend, then the files are in XML format, either plain or gzipped. So yes, xml can be diffed.
>
> Note that GnuCash isn’t careful about keeping things in the same order from one save to the next so you’ll get a bunch of diffs just because of that.
>
Let's try that again except to the list:
That's exactly what I was afraid of, order not preserved which makes
tracking down the change very difficult.
So diffing the XML is out. Is there a document somewhere that describes
the format of the data contained in the log files?
